site stats

Clock gating timing

WebDec 4, 2009 · The designer decides explicitly on RTL clock gating, whereas at the time of synthesis, the synthesis tool decides the insertion of clock-gating cells on the basis of two factors: switching activity and observable don't-care conditions. But sometimes the designer can judge exact activity at the architectural level itself. Webf Clock Gating and Associated Timing Checks Defining Terminologies 1. Gating signal: This signal, when active, will turn the clock off. 2. Dominant or controlling state of the clock: This is the state or level of the clock signal at which the output is controlled only by the clock signal, and is not affected by the state of the gating signal.

verilog - How to use clock gating in RTL? - Stack Overflow

WebSTA also considers the following types of paths for timing analysis: Clock path. A path from a clock input port or cell pin, through one or more buffers or inverters, to the clock pin of a sequential element; for data setup and hold checks. Clock-gating path. WebPro: EN pin timing less critical. Con: clock tree length before clock gating is high. If the ICG cell is close to port, then Pro: More clock tree buffers come after clock gating - so more power can be saved. Con: There might be tight timing constraints between ICG EN pin and registers as the skew is gonna be high in this kind of design ... god\u0027s ordaining will https://unrefinedsolutions.com

Techniques For Glitch Free Clock Switching (MUX) - EE Times

WebJan 15, 2008 · Clock-gating efficiency is defined as the percentage of time a register is gated for a given stimulus or switching activity. The average clock-gating efficiency can … Webchanging. The RTL clock gating feature allows easily configurable, automatically implemented clock gating which allows maximal reduction in power requirements with … WebJun 26, 2003 · Current Clock is the clock source currently selected while Next Clock is the clock source corresponding to the new SELECT value. The timing diagram in Figure 1 shows how a glitch is generated at the output, OUT CLOCK, when the SELECT control signal changes. god\u0027s order in the bible

Clock Gating Checks on Multiplexers - Design And Reuse

Category:Utilizing Clock-Gating Efficiency to Reduce Power - EE Times

Tags:Clock gating timing

Clock gating timing

Clock gating check in STA Forum for Electronics

WebApr 13, 2024 · Clock gating The clock is a high-activity node that switches twice as fast as most data. “At smaller technology nodes, the clock network is responsible for about half the power consumed on any chip and the majority of it is dynamic power due to the toggling clock,” points out Narayanan.

Clock gating timing

Did you know?

WebJan 28, 2024 · So gating a clock means forcing it low/high or letting it pass through. Not gating clocks is good advice. It can be done, with care and thorough understanding of the possible consequences. These include … WebDec 24, 2015 · Here is clock gating hold timing report. This check ensures that gating signal changes only after rising edge of clock signal, which in this case is at 0ns. Clock Gating with a Multiplexer Figure 9 shows an …

WebJan 20, 2015 · The clock_gating_setup_time is essentially the setup requirement of the latch and is available for STA delay annotation in the dbs read by PT. Its worth mentioning that clock gating does not have much significance on individual flops. WebAn sdc output had come having set_clock_latency values equal to WNS ( -1 was given by me) . It indicates clock is made to reach the ck pins of icgs at the earliest time in perCTS stage (this can be confirmed from the reports where other end arrival time is -1), optDesign -preCTS was run and there is no significant improvement.

WebMar 11, 2016 · Weak clock torque has glitches in the output alarm, making unwanted clock transitions which may lead to timing violations,etc., the increased power consumption. ... The below code produces straightforward clock gating mechanism with to 2-input AND slide, with inputs as CLK & CLK_EN. Instead the greatest disadvantage is such it … WebDec 28, 2024 · 在电路中的某些模块进入休眠或者空闲模式时,我们可以使用之前讲过的Clock Gating技术来降低它们的动态功耗,但是无法降低它们的静态功耗。而Power/Ground Gating技术可以在它们休眠的时候完全关掉它们的电源从而消除它们的静态功耗。

Web•Tightening available cycle time by changing ICG clock latency CE Timing at placement Step set timing_scgc_override_library_setup_hold true set_clock_gating_style –setup …

WebIn computer architecture, clock gating is a popular power management technique used in many synchronous circuits for reducing dynamic power dissipation, by removing the clock signal when the circuit is not in use or ignores clock signal. Clock gating saves power by pruning the clock tree, at the cost of adding more logic to a circuit.Pruning the clock … god\\u0027s order in the familyWebAug 29, 2024 · Integrated clock gating cells use enable signal from the design. External signal also can control this. If we infer ICG cell before clock path, then a new circuit … book of kells crossWebJan 15, 2008 · Clock-gating efficiency is defined as the percentage of time a register is gated for a given stimulus or switching activity. The average clock-gating efficiency can be computed as the average of all clock … book of knots